Output 7caf0c78c22974f4f456e8ad96db14e7f64c5aa24cb589d6ccfa6933dfec8f50:3

value
1043795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d6263967b660146f64f25728b590bda33e64d3e OP_EQUAL
address
3Eab4nDg6WJ5WR1uvWQirtMzWaA34RQk9s
transaction
7caf0c78c22974f4f456e8ad96db14e7f64c5aa24cb589d6ccfa6933dfec8f50
confirmations
438551
spent
true

2 Sat Ranges